Designing Data-Intensive Applications: The Big Ideas Behind Reliable, Scalable, and Maintainable Systems
O’Reilly Media has published a timeless classic with “Designing Data-Intensive Applications”. This book provides a critical examination of data systems, architecture patterns, and the many design decisions that inform the reliability and scalability of applications. Perfect for software engineers who require a deep dive into the principles of data management, it addresses the challenges of building applications that can handle massive loads while remaining adaptable to changes. Its comprehensive take on various data-processing paradigms makes it a fundamental addition to your library.

Designing Distributed Systems: Patterns and Paradigms for Scalable, Reliable Systems Using Kubernetes
“Designing Distributed Systems” tackles a sophisticated approach to modern system design using Kubernetes as the framework. This thought-provoking read is packed with cutting-edge concepts and design patterns that every engineering professional should understand. It bridges the business and technical sides of software development, making it a recommended read not only for developers but also for tech leads and architects aiming to align strategies across their teams. This book is especially critical in our era of cloud-native applications, ensuring that you stay current in a rapidly evolving space.
